Senior Cybersecurity Technical Advisor
Position Description
We are seeking a Senior Technical Advisor in support of a large-scale Government Cybersecurity Operations Center (CSOC). Working within a small leadership team, you will bridge the gap between executive strategy and technical execution. This role requires a self-managed leader, who can navigate shifting priorities, independently conduct complex investigations to verify analyst performance, and serve as a technical lead on high-visibility projects.
What You'll Do
Executive Advisory & Liaison: Provide technical consulting and objective insights to the CSOC Director and managers on emerging threats, vulnerabilities, and cyber risk. Represent the CSOC to external agencies and departmental leadership.
Operational Quality Assurance & Analysis: Collaborate directly with technical teams. Utilize security tools (EDR/XDR, SIEM) to audit ongoing incidents, perform hands-on investigations/threat hunting when required, and provide expertise in adversarial t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s).
Strategic Planning & Roadmapping: Author, implement, and maintain the strategic and tactical plans based on the customer's vision. Maintain roadmaps defining technical processes, personnel skill levels, and capabilities required for long-term CSOC maturation.
Special Projects Management: Serve as a self-directed manager to execute critical, short-timeline taskings and special projects, ranging from executive briefings to new program development.
Cybersecurity Operations Architecture: Author and maintain comprehensive cybersecurity operational diagrams that explicitly document data flows, integrations, and connections between all enterprise security tools. Detail exactly what visibility and defensive capabilities each tool provides to SOC analyst, ensuring team workflows match technical design.

Baselines Requirements
What You Bring (Requirements):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Cybersecurity, Information Technology, or equivalent technical experience. 10+ years of progressive technical cybersecurity experience in Cyber Operations, Incident Response, or Security Engineering. Must have 5+ years of direct hands-on experience with SOC tools. Must possess at least one professional cybersecurity certification such as CISSP, CISM, CASP+, GCFA, GCIH, GCDA, GSOC, or GDSA.
Nice To Have (Differentiators): Comprehensive knowledge of modern SOC tools (XDR, SIEM/SOAR) and foundational engineering expertise in network and system architecture. Proven track record of conducting cyber investigations, use case development, and threat analytics in large enterprise or government environments. Experience supporting a Federal or Government CSOC environment is preferred.
